- Advanced Trading Tools: For more experienced traders, access to advanced trading tools is essential. This often includes features such as:
- Spot Trading: The buying and selling of cryptocurrencies for immediate settlement.
- Margin Trading: Allowing users to borrow funds to amplify their trading positions (with inherent risks).
- Futures/Perpetual Contracts: Enabling trading on the future price of assets with leverage.
- Staking and Yield Farming: Offering users the opportunity to earn rewards by locking up their cryptocurrencies or providing liquidity to pools.
- Security Measures: In an industry where security is paramount, reputable exchanges like Ouyi Exchange invest heavily in robust security protocols. These typically include two-factor authentication (2FA), cold storage for the majority of user funds, regular security audits, and comprehensive encryption to protect user data and assets.
- Liquidity: High liquidity is crucial for minimizing slippage (the difference between the expected price of a trade and the price at which the trade is executed) and ensuring that large orders can be filled efficiently.
